The winner of the best animated film is 'Kpop Demon Hunters'
The animated film 'Kpop Demon Hunters' won the Oscar for Best Animated Feature at the 2026 Academy Awards, celebrated by actress Arden Cho.
At the 2026 Academy Awards, the animated film 'Kpop Demon Hunters' triumphed in the Best Animated Feature category. This win was met with significant excitement, particularly among the South Korean community and fans of Korean culture worldwide. In her acceptance speech, actress Arden Cho emphasized the film's importance for Korea and Korean people around the globe, highlighting the impact and representation that such projects can have on cultural identity.
The film, which blends elements of Korean pop culture with supernatural themes, has resonated with audiences for its innovative storytelling and vibrant animation.
